Natural Forest PPT Templates & Google Slides Themes

Immerse your audience in the beauty of nature with captivating templates and themes featuring serene natural forest designs, creating a tranquil backdrop for your presentations and evoking a sense of peace and harmony among your audience.

Search results of Natural Forest